A significant trend in modern wedding dresses is the celebration of diversity and individuality. Brides in this era are no longer restricted to the conventional white gown. While white continues to be a favored choice, many are opting for dresses in a variety of colors, from blush pinks to bold reds, showing their unique personalities and cultural backgrounds. This shift is a tribute to the growing inclusivity in the fashion industry, understanding that beauty comes in many forms.

In the age of environmental consciousness, sustainability has become a major consideration for modern brides. Eco-friendly wedding dresses made from sustainable fabrics like organic cotton, hemp, and recycled materials are becoming popular. Designers are increasingly offering options that reduce the environmental footprint, ensuring that brides can appear beautiful while also making ethical choices. This trend matches with the broader movement towards sustainability in the fashion industry.
The integration of cutting-edge designs and technologies is another hallmark of modern wedding dresses. 3D printing technology, for instance, is being used to create intricate lace patterns and embellishments that were once challenging to achieve by hand. Furthermore, modular and customizable dresses allow brides to modify their look from ceremony to reception seamlessly. This adaptability ensures that the wedding dress can serve multiple purposes, offering both grace and practicality.
